Sydenham (London) station is equipped with various amenities to enhance your travel experience. For ticket purchasing, it offers an operational ticket office open from early morning to the evening on weekdays and Saturdays, with more limited hours on Sundays. Furthermore, ticket machines are available for those who prefer self-service, ensuring you can collect tickets purchased online conveniently at any time.
While the station aims to accommodate all passengers, please note the B2 accessibility status. Step-free access is available at specific locations, with some platform interchanges requiring a short street journey. The station has accessible ticket machines and induction loops to help those with hearing impairments.
Even though there are no toilets or baby changing facilities, you can enjoy a decent cup of coffee while waiting for your train. Bicycle racks are available for those who prefer to bike to the station, and CCTV ensures security across the premises. Additionally, friendly staff are ready to assist you during manned hours, and customer help points are strategically placed across the station.
Sydenham station offers excellent onward travel options for anyone planning further journeys. There are regular bus services available from nearby Kirkdale stops catering to various destinations including Crystal Palace and London Bridge. Taxis can be conveniently booked through services like Addison Lee or Gett for a hassle-free ride to your next stop.
For those who like to plan ahead, information for rail replacements and bus schedules are available in printable formats, ensuring you remain well-informed throughout your journey.

The station is streamlined for efficiency, despite not housing a ticket office. Travelers can easily collect or purchase their tickets from the convenient machines, accessible through major debit and credit cards. While the station might lack first-class lounges, and certain luxuries like refreshment facilities and toilets, it makes up for it with essential amenities designed for ease of use. Step-free access is available, although it’s recommended to plan ahead addressing any mobility constraints, considering the steep ramp on premises.
Whether you're a first-timer or a seasoned rail traveler, Barry Docks offers practical resources. Although direct human assistance onboard the station is absent, informative help points, and screens for arrivals and departements keep you updated. Assistance for those who might need a helping hand while traveling can be arranged through the Passenger Assist service, enhancing your overall travel experience.
Barry Docks Station, located near the landmark thoroughfare of Ffordd y Mileniwm and the iconic Subway Road, connects you seamlessly to an array of traveling possibilities. During those occasions when train services face interruptions, a reliable rail replacement bus stop is promptly accessible. For cyclists, adequate bicycle storage provisions reassure that your journey's before and after bits are just as straightforward.
